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Freetown Central Mosque.
- Dress modestly when visiting to show respect for the mosque and its worshippers.
- Consider visiting during prayer times to witness the mosque's vibrant community in action.
- Bring a camera for stunning photos, but be mindful of the privacy of worshippers.
- Check local customs regarding visiting hours, as they may vary on religious holidays.

Getting There
-
Car
From Port Loko, head south on the main road towards Freetown. The drive will take approximately 1 to 1.5 hours depending on traffic conditions. As you approach Freetown, follow signs for the city center. Once you reach the city, look for Lightfoot Boston Street. The Freetown Central Mosque is located at the coordinates FQR8+QW6 on this street. There may be parking available nearby, but be prepared to pay a small fee for parking.
-
Public Transportation
To reach Freetown Central Mosque via public transportation, take a shared taxi or a bus from Port Loko to Freetown. The fare is usually around 5,000 to 10,000 Leones depending on the vehicle. Once you arrive in Freetown, you can either walk or take another taxi to Lightfoot Boston Street. The mosque is located at FQR8+QW6. Ensure to ask the driver to drop you off near Lightfoot Boston Street for convenience.
-
Walking
If you are already in Freetown and near the city center, you can walk to the Freetown Central Mosque. From the main market area, head southwest towards Lightfoot Boston Street. The mosque is situated a short distance away and is a well-known landmark, so locals can guide you if you need assistance.
